Description
Essential Job Functions: * Focus on Safety, Service, Cost, Professionalism and Respect * Responsible for dispatching Class A Drivers * Responsible for customer satisfaction, equipment utilization and DOT compliance * Ensure accurate load entry, dispatch and on time delivery * Responsible for freight bill creation with exceptional attention to detail * Willing to serve as backup to administrative duties as needed * Ensure all company safety policies are understood and enforced * Assist with safety training through safety bulletins and monthly tailgate meetings * Assist with Monthly IIPP Yard and Office Safety Checklists and report them to the Site Manager * Ensure that all Hours of Service regulations, DOT/ State regulations, and company safety policies are adhered to ensure DOT Paper-logs and/or E-logs are audited and correct * Ensure all assigned tractor and trailers are PM/BIT inspected with in timelines, and equipment damages on the safety register in a timely manner * Ensure all preventable damages are charged to the responsible party. Daily audit of all fuel purchases * Current Projects and/ or Reporting Requirements: To be assigned by Site Manager.
